Default ab-b Hyundai adding third shift, nearly 900 jobs in Alabama

Filed under: Car Buying, Plants/Manufacturing, Hyundai







Hyundai sales are up 10 percent already this year, after ending 2011 on a 20-percent uptick. With its Alabama assembly plant already running over capacity, something had to change. In response, the Korean automaker will be adding 877 jobs at its Montgomery assembly plant to begin a third shift, starting in September 2012.



Hyundai said the plant is now responsible for creating over 3,000 total jobs, with the latest expansion adding some 20,000 units of annual capacity. Hyundai Motor Manufacturing Alabama builds both the Sonata and Elantra sedans.



While this move will work as a short-term solution to Hyundai's capacity restraints, if the company continues to grow sales as it has in the past few years, it will soon be faced with the necessity of building another new production facility, as has been rumored for months.
